Bundaberg State High School is one of the oldest state high schools in Queensland, having opened its doors in 1912 on the banks of the Burnett River. The school’s motto is 'per ardua ad astra', which loosely translates as 'through hard work, the stars', and this set of values informs the expectations of all who work and study here.

Young Achievers Program

UQ’s Young Achievers Program (YAP) can help students create their own pathway, discover their full potential and open the door to university.

Participants receive an annual $1,000 bursary in Years 11 and 12, as well as 2 residential on-campus experiences. Participants also benefit from ongoing access to dedicated YAP mentor support and receive +5 ATAR adjustment factors to support UQ tertiary applications.

Applications close on 1 August 2026.
